Job summary

A dynamic PE-backed international entertainment business in England is seeking a Finance Business Partner. This role requires blending financial insight with data engineering and analytics to enhance financial visibility and performance analysis. Responsibilities include partnering with senior stakeholders, building advanced financial models, and driving innovation in data-driven decision making. The position offers a competitive salary between £80,000 - £85,000, plus annual performance bonus, in a fast-paced, collaborative environment.

Qualifications

  • Significant experience working with large, complex datasets.
  • Experience building automated financial/operational reporting tools.
  • Excellent communication skills to translate technical outputs into business insights.
  • Experience in a commercial, finance, or analytics capacity is desirable.

Responsibilities

  • Partner with senior stakeholders across Finance, Commercial, and Operations.
  • Build, automate, and maintain financial and operational models.
  • Develop data pipelines and reporting frameworks.
  • Translate complex datasets into clear financial insights.
  • Support strategic projects including pricing analysis and scenario modelling.
  • Champion the use of data across the finance function.
